2022 WCQ: Ghana Vice President Drums Up Support For Black Stars Ahead Nigeria Tie

Ghana’s Vice President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ia has promised to offer his support for the Black Stars despite their poor performance at the just-ended 2021 Africa Cup of Nations in Cameroon.

The Black Stars exited the competition from the group stage after failing to win any game.

However, Bawumia says despite the disappointing campaign in the tournament, he is proud of the team; adding that the focus should now be on the World Cup qualifier play-offs against Nigeria next month.

“I’m always proud of the Black Stars for going out and representing Ghana, regardless of the result, especially during the pandemic which has been a difficult time for all,” Bawumia told PAV Magazine in an interview.

“It was of course a disappointing AFCON tournament for us, and I know that we are capable of achieving much more. Now it will be important to work together as a team especially as our focus turns to the vital World Cup qualifiers in the coming months.

“I will always be cheering them on!” he added.
